[1] Which tense is correct?
The creatures [survive, survived] the last Ice Age.

[2] Which is correct, from or since? If both are correct, which is better?
The creatures have survived from/since the last Ice Age.

1. "survived"
2. "since"

1. You can't "survive" (present tense) an event in the past (Ice Age).
2. "from" would be understood as well, but "since" is more common with the present perfect tense.
